What exactly does cargo bike leasing entail?

Leasing an electric cargo bike as a business owner, however, means using a mobility solution without a full purchase price. Instead, you actually pay a monthly fee. This allows you to use your capital flexibly.

"The beauty of leasing," Thomas explains, "is that you can start right away without committing large capital. A transport company from Amsterdam wanted five CargoX cargo bikes. Buying them would have cost €30,000. Now they pay €750 a month and can immediately expand their service."

Two main forms of lease structures are available. First, finance lease: here the cargo bike is on your balance sheet. You are the economic owner. Second, operational lease: the leasing company remains the owner. All costs are included in one monthly amount.

What tax benefits do you get with leasing?

However, as a business owner, you enjoy several tax benefits when leasing an electric cargo bike. These make the switch to sustainable mobility not only environmentally friendly but also financially attractive.

"Many entrepreneurs are surprised by the tax benefits," says Thomas. "A caterer from Rotterdam got almost €2,000 back on his CargoX Business. In addition, the VAT is deductible. And the lease installments are entirely business expenses. That really saves money."

The main tax advantages are first of all KIA: you can deduct a percentage of your investment. Also MIA: up to 36% additional deduction of the investment amount. Also VAT refund: direct cost savings. Also, lease installments are fully deductible as business expenses.

Special addition rules apply to employees who use the cargo bike privately. Namely, there is a fixed addition rate of 7% over the recommended retail price. This is much more favorable than car addition.

How do you calculate the monthly cost?

However, the monthly cost of an electric cargo bike lease is determined by several components. This gives you as a business owner clear insight into the costs.

"I always explain to customers how lease rates are calculated," Thomas says. "With our CargoX with belt drive, maintenance costs are lower. You see that reflected in the monthly amount. A traditional chain costs more maintenance. Our belt lasts for years without lubrication."

This is how the structure is composed: first, depreciation (the largest part). Then interest (financing costs). Also insurance (against theft and damage). Also maintenance (with operating lease). And also service (breakdown and replacement).

The term also plays a big role in your monthly costs. A longer lease term results in lower monthly costs. Business leases usually have terms between 36 and 60 months.

What is the application process like?

However, the application process for leasing an electric cargo bike as a business owner is usually straightforward. With the right preparation, you can get started within days.

" leasing processes don't have to be complicated," Thomas states. "I often help customers with the application. A customer from Utrecht had his CargoX within a week. We arranged everything: from quotation to delivery. Plus explanations about use and maintenance."

This is how the process works: first, orientation phase (determine type and type of lease). Then request for quotation (compare different terms). Also supply company data (Chamber of Commerce, annual accounts, bank data). Also credit assessment (takes 2-5 working days). Then contract signing (often digital). And finally configuration and delivery.

Turnaround time usually varies between 2 and 8 weeks. This depends on availability and possible modifications. However, standard models are often available sooner.
